How We Handle Lot Clearing in Hillyard

We use a staged clear — mark keepers first, remove standing timber, mulch the brush and ladder fuels, then grade-level the stumps, with skid steer with a forestry head, chipper, and a dump trailer for haul-out.

Crew on site: a three- to four-person clearing crew.

Can you remove a tree between two houses?

Yes. Tight side-yard removals are routine — we climb the tree and lower it in small pieces rather than felling anything, so nothing contacts either roof.
